Transaction 7f5191bb37b519cd99db331dbaf886084ff29a4c31878a6461f0a75ba2d86c0c

17 Input
2 Outputs
  • 7f5191bb37b519cd99db331dbaf886084ff29a4c31878a6461f0a75ba2d86c0c:0
  • value  29174434
    address  19Qs1Jt47Uwjv5KtafW8RCNQwe4r2rKGFp
  • 7f5191bb37b519cd99db331dbaf886084ff29a4c31878a6461f0a75ba2d86c0c:1
  • value  1005345
    address  3KZBKgYHGPQ38T6cvp92fksTpr6jbHswmR